Yelp, Inc. operates an online platform connecting consumers with local businesses through user-generated reviews, ratings and listings. Its core revenue comes from advertising and paid business services, with a focus on small and medium-sized local advertisers that use Yelp to attract customers. Investors should note Yelp’s modest market capitalisation (about $2.10bn) and that revenue is sensitive to local advertising cycles and broader consumer spending. Growth drivers include continued digitalisation of local advertising, mobile discovery and product upgrades that improve conversion for advertisers. Key risks include heavy competition from larger search platforms, the ongoing challenge of authentic review moderation, and the potential for advertising budgets to shift. Yelp has historically prioritised reinvestment over dividends. Why You’ll Want to Watch This Stock
Local Ad Growth
Yelp benefits from the shift to digital local advertising and mobile discovery, though revenue can be sensitive to economic cycles and ad budgets.
Network Effects Matter
User reviews and listings create a valuable content network that can attract users and advertisers, but trust and moderation remain ongoing challenges.
Monetisation Focus
Management’s product and subscription efforts aim to increase advertiser ROI and revenue per customer, though execution and competition are key risks.
